Went to the park today, and I have a few observations to share. Last time I was at KI, almost 3 years ago now, I was too fat for Diamondback, so today was the first time I've ridden it. For me, its definitely the best ride in the park, with Beast still a close second. However, it's really a shame that it's developed that much of a rattle in only 3 years. It's not bad enough to take away from the awesomeness, but it's definitely noticeable, especially coming out of the hammerhead. The Beast seems to be running better this year than it has in the past. Don't get me wrong, it'll still throw you around, but it seems to be better than I remember. Windseeker it really a great ride. It's not particularly intense, but it's a lot of fun. Invertigo looks great with the new paint. It'd just a shame it still rides like a Vekoma, though... -
Are we still trying to argue that Maverick is rough/painful? If you want rough, go next door and ride mean Streak at closing time with about 3 other people on the train with you. That's rough. Maverick is hardly that. Is it intense? Sure. Can it be painful? I guess... But rough?? No way. You just have to loosen up and ride with the coaster. If you try to ride Maverick (or any other coaster, for that matter) tensed up and stiff as a board, it's going to kick your ass. But loosen up and go with the flow, and you'll be perfectly fine.
